Izixazululo Zokujika Kwe-Formation kanye Nokukala Amandla E-Pouch Cell
Incazelo
1. Ukusetshenziswa Kweqembu Lobuchwepheshe Bokwakheka Kochungechunge
2. Umshini wokwakheka ovundlile ojwayelekile wamabhethri kagesi esikhwama ufinyelela ukusebenza kahle kweyunithi eyodwa okungu-17 PPM, kanye nomugqa wonke wokwakheka kanye nomthamo ofinyelela ku-71 PPM.
3. Ukucushwa okuguquguqukayo kwesikhathi somjikelezo wemishini kanye nobuningi ngokusekelwe ezidingweni zamakhasimende.
4. Ukuhambisana okuphezulu nezinhlobo eziningi zebhethri, okubonisa ukuguquguquka okunamandla kanye nesikhathi esifushane sokushintsha.
Izinzuzo Zesixazululo
1. Ukusebenza Kahle Kakhulu
- Amandla okulinganisa aguquguqukayo:
- Uhlelo lokulungisa oluguquguqukayo luhambisana kahle nokubekezelela ukujiya kweseli lesikhwama (± 0.2mm), ukufeza ukusebenza kahle kokulinganisa 240PPM
- Isekela umugqa wamanje wokulinganisa ububanzi obuhlukahlukene kusukela 0.5C kuya ku-3C, ukuhlangabezana nezidingo ezahlukene zesicelo sokugcina amandla/amandla
- Ukulawula Ukwakheka Okunembile:
- Inqubo yokwakheka kwempendulo yengcindezi yobunikazi enokulungiswa kwengcindezi yesikhathi sangempela (50-300kg elungisekayo), ukuqinisekisa ukuvimba kokuxhumana okubonakalayo okuhlala njalo
- Ukunemba kokutholwa kwe-Voltage ±1mV, ukunemba kokuhlunga amandla ±0.3%, 50% kangcono kunezindinganiso zemboni
2. Uhlelo Lokuphatha Ukuphepha Oluzinikele
- Ukuqapha ukuphepha okunezinhlangothi ezintathu:
- Ukuqapha ukunwetshwa kobukhulu okuhlanganisiwe (± 0.05mm) + ukuskena izinga lokushisa lobuso (±0.5℃) + ukutholwa kwengcindezi yangaphakathi (±50Pa)
- Isikhathi sokuphendula ngokuzenzakalelayo sokuhlukaniswa kumaseli angajwayelekile, adlula izidingo zesitifiketi se-UL1973
